About Eric J. Murphy

Eric J. Murphy is a scholar working on Biochemistry, Clinical Biochemistry and Molecular Biology, having authored 18 papers that have together received 1.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Peroxisome Proliferator-Activated Receptors (8 papers), Lipid metabolism and biosynthesis (5 papers) and Drug Transport and Resistance Mechanisms (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biochemistry (215 citations), Clinical Biochemistry (118 citations) and Nutrition and Dietetics (225 citations). Eric J. Murphy has collaborated with scholars based in United States. Frequent co-authors include Friedhelm Schroeder, Lloyd A. Horrocks, Daniel R. Prows, Andrey V. Frolov, John R. Jefferson, Tarek Kashour, Gwendolyn Barceló‐Coblijn, Rgia A. Othman, Mohammed H. Moghadasian and James K. Friel.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, American Journal of Clinical Nutrition and Biochemistry.
